1. Discover the Olympic Museum: A Journey Through Sports History

1. Discover the Olympic Museum: A Journey Through Sports History

When you visit Lausanne, experiencing the Olympic Museum is a must. This unique museum is dedicated to the Olympic Games and offers an immersive exploration into sports history. From the breathtaking Olympic torches to interactive exhibits, the museum captures the spirit of the Games.

The exhibits provide a thorough insight into both the ancient and modern Olympic traditions. Additionally, visitors can enjoy beautiful views of Lake Geneva and the surrounding mountains from its terraces. While you’re there, be sure to check the museum’s schedule for special exhibitions and Events that add even more excitement to your visit.

Pro Tip: Allocate at least two hours to fully appreciate all the displays and multimedia installations.

4. Visit the Collection de l’Art Brut: An Artistic Revelation

4. Visit the Collection de l’Art Brut: An Artistic Revelation

The Collection de l’Art Brut in Lausanne is a hidden gem that promises a unique glimpse into the world of artistic expression. Founded by artist Jean Dubuffet, this museum is dedicated to showcasing artworks created by self-taught artists, often referred to as “outsider art.” As you explore the various exhibits, you are likely to encounter a wide array of styles and mediums, each piece telling a different story.

What sets this museum apart is its emphasis on raw creativity and authenticity, offering visitors an opportunity to experience art that challenges traditional boundaries. 8. Discover Lavaux Vineyard Terraces: A UNESCO World Heritage Site

One of the most breathtaking Lausanne Experiences is visiting the Lavaux Vineyard Terraces,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Stretching along the shores of Lake Geneva, these terraced vineyards offer stunning views and rich history. As I wandered through the winding paths, I was captivated by the picturesque landscapes and the aroma of grapes.

Additionally, this area is famous for its winemaking tradition, dating back to the 12th century. You can even stop at local wineries to taste exquisite wines, especially the renowned Chasselas. A tour of Lavaux is a must-do for wine enthusiasts and nature lovers alike. Plan to spend a full day here to truly soak in the beauty and Culture that surrounds you.

9. Take a Day Trip to Montreux: Scenic Views and Relaxation

A day trip to Montreux is among the most delightful Lausanne Experiences. Located just a short train ride away, Montreux is known for its stunning lakeside views and the beautiful Château de Chillon. When I arrived, the serene ambiance immediately welcomed me. The scenic promenade along Lake Geneva is an excellent spot to unwind and enjoy the views.

Moreover, Montreux offers a range of Activities, from exploring the charming town to indulging in local cuisine. If you can, visit during the Montreux Jazz Festival; it adds an electrifying vibe to the area. Whether you’re looking for relaxation or adventure, Montreux has something for everyone.
